Description

3/4/25 - This is a rare Papa Nambu made in the early 1920s. Most Papa Nambu pistols were Navy issued and marked with an anchor. This one was Army issued, as best we can tell due to the lack of anchor marking. Made in the Tokyo Arsenal. It is all matching and comes as a rig with an un-marked magazine, cleaning rod, a period-correct leather holster, and 16 rounds of ammo. There is very little actual finish loss on the gun, but there is noticeable pitting on the grip straps and light freckling around the chamber and on the barrel. Fitted with minty matching-numbered wood grips. The bore has pretty good rifling, but there is noticeable pitting throughout.
